Balancer is a fast, efficient and easy to use tool for optimizing 3D polygonal models.
Polygon Reduction
Balancer utilizes a high quality, high performance polygon reduction (aka polygon simplification or decimation) to preserve the visual appearance of your model. Polygon reduction is computed for all possible levels of detail (LOD) in one shot. This entire LOD hierarchy allows you instantly pick a required optimized model that gives the best trade-off between visual appearance and the number of triangles.
Rendering Performance Optimization
Modern graphics hardware and rendering applications utilize memory and vertex cache to dramatically speed up rendering and geometry processing. To make your models benefit from this, Balancer features a fast and efficient triangle reordering.

Features
- High quality, high performance mesh simplification
- Construction of the entire LOD hierarchy in one shot
- An advanced user interface to instantly select an optimized model with the desired number of triangles
- Texture coordinates preservation
- Normals can be either preserved or recomputed
- Preservation and simplification of the model boundaries
- Boundaries defined by discontinuities of materials, layers, texture coordinates are supported
- Visualization of boundaries
- Joining of vertices given a user-specified threshold
- Joining of normals and texture coordinates to eliminate corresponding false boundaries
- Effective, high performance mesh stripification
- Fast and intelligent triangle reordering for best
visualization performance
depending on your rendering method - Target rendering methods are
triangle strips, general rendering, array/buffer/index based rendering - Supported 3D formats:
Wavefront (.obj) - Supported image formats:
JPEG, PNG, TIFF, BMP, PPM, PBM - Supported operating systems:
Windows XP, Windows Vista, Windows 7
Versions
In addition to the main version, Balancer has these two variations.
- Balancer Demo
is an evaluation version. It is fully functional except for saving. - Balancer Lite
is a free version. It is fully functional but works with small meshes only.
The limits for a single mesh are 15000 triangles and 10000 vertices.If your entire model is large but has many small independent meshes or layers, you can still use Balancer Lite. Before loading your model, enable Balancer to split the model into independent meshes in Tools | Options | Importers | Wavefront .obj.
